LinearMouse allows you to find a comfortable pointer acceleration and speed and helps you to move the pointer faster and more … Nettet2. des. 2024 · Here are some of the best. 1. BetterTouchTool. Despite its name, BetterTouchTool does much more than customizing the touch controls of your trackpad or Magic Mouse. It can also be used to set up your Touch Bar, your keyboard, a regular mouse, a Siri Remote, and more. For each of these, it offers an array of options.

NettetAdd a Comment. aa93 • 6 yr. ago. Open Terminal.app, type defaults write -g com.apple.mouse.scaling -1 and press enter. Replace 'mouse' with 'trackpad' for the trackpad, the settings are stored separately. 6. 1. aaronfranke • 1 yr. ago. This doesn't work for me on macOS 12.1 Monterey.
